NEW AMERICAN BEER RANGE LAUNCHES IN THE UK

January 5th, 2012

Savouring the flavours found in beers from American specialist micro-breweries is the latest hip trend to hit the UK.

Riding on the wave of this, is the newcomer Fordham Brewing Company with a new range of ales and lagers imported into the UK by Heathwick Ltd.

With a marketing gambit that calls upon ‘Free thinkers’ to ‘declare their independence’, Fordham are facing head on the traditional prejudices that surround non-British ales in this country and promoting American heritage.

Having under taken customer research in the UK, Head of Marketing for Fordham Beers in the UK, Julie Finnie-Hogg said:

“There are a growing number of beer drinkers out there looking for something different.

“Their focus is on taste and they are open-minded to trying something new; that is where Fordham’s range of beers can deliver.”

Fordham has selected three year round craft beers to bring to the UK, with varying additional brews introduced at different seasons.

The core beers include the Copperhead Ale, a Red Ale at 5.2% ABV; The Tavern, an American Pale Ale at 6.1% and a Bavarian style Helles Lager at 5.4%.

Fordham investing £225,000 in marketing support to launch the beers, buoying sales for retailers and wholesalers who are ready to declare their independence and stock the brew.

Having only landed in the UK early November 2011, venues around London and the South East are already starting to sell the beer.

As Ms Finnie-Hogg explains: “Our plan is to pleasure the taste buds of Londoner’s first where we know there is a keen interest for American craft beers.

“From there, we will move on to other areas around the UK that have a demand. However, customers all over the UK can purchase the beers right now through our online mail order partners such as AlesbyMail.com and BeersofEurope.co.uk”
